Episode 232: Church of the Holy Dysfunction
Sep 27, 2022•1 hr 11 min
Episode description
In which RJ, Sarah, and Dave talk vanishing cursive, gentle parenting, church families, and grieving rockstars. Also, RJ reveals why he doesn't like writing thank-you notes, while Sarah sings one, er, hell of a spiritual.
